Hydrating Solutions for Oily Skin
Many people with oily or acne-prone skin mistakenly skip moisturiser, assuming it increases shine. In reality, lack of moisture causes more sebum. A Korean moisturizer for oily skin typically features refreshing, hydrating emulsions. Ingredients like bamboo extract and tea tree oil regulate shine while keeping the skin hydrated.
These moisturizers dry rapidly, leaving a velvet texture without residue. They also reduce redness and improve complexion with regular use.
Korean Moisturizers for Dry Skin
For those with patchy, uncomfortable dryness, moisturizers for dry skin are infused with nourishing ingredients that restore lipid balance. Korean brands often include squalane, jojoba oil, ceramides, and vitamin E that replenish the lipid barrier and prevent moisture loss.
Dry skin needs a moisture shield that prevents moisture evaporation, and these Korean formulations deliver exactly that—24-hour nourishment. With consistent use, the skin becomes plumper, brighter, and more resilient.

Tips for Choosing a Moisturizer
Selecting the right moisturizer depends on your skin type, concerns, and lifestyle.
• For oily or combination skin: select non-comedogenic gels containing green tea.
• For dry skin: choose thick, nourishing creams with oils and ceramides.
• For sensitive skin: opt for minimal-ingredient products with centella or aloe.
• For normal skin: lightweight lotions with antioxidants and vitamins maintain natural balance.
Consistency is key—make it a daily ritual for best outcomes to keep the skin supple and resilient.
